The correct answer is letter D

The use of the intervention response model (RTI) is a necessary model to ensure that learning difficulties are not the result of an instruction that does not prioritize the skills considered by the literature as predictors for learning to read and write in a system of learning alphabetic writing, this model can assure the teacher, through tutoring, the early identification of the real schoolchildren at risk for reading problems, thus avoiding low school performance and minimizing the false positive result and false negative.
